greek mythology meme: 5/6 olympians
aphrodite was the goddess of love. The Romans called her Venus (hence the famous armless statue known as the Venus de Milo). Aphrodite lived on Mount Olympus with the other supreme deities and was married to the homely craftsman-god, Hephaestus. She was said to have been born from the foam of the sea (hence Botticelli’s much-reproduced painting of the goddess floating on a seashell).

MYTHOLOGY: S T Y X
Goddess of the underworld River Styx and the eldest of the Okeanides. She was also the daimon personification of hatred.
